Employee Relocation Rights
Companies relocate themselves and their employees for a variety of reasons including; to acquire more space, to reduce operating costs, to update facilities, to move closer to their major market, to establish a presence in a new market and to consolidate into fewer facilities.
In this current economic downturn it is more than likely to be about reducing operating costs.
Regardless of the reason for the relocation, some or all of the employees may be asked to relocate.
Relocation has become a major problem for companies today.
Employees don't necessarily want to move, they have spouses who have to work, elderly parents and children in education.
